a breach of的基本解释
读音: 美: 英:
违反:在公共场所发生的非法、喧闹或暴力行为的例子。
例句
He admitted causing a breach of the peace.他承认扰乱了治安。《柯林斯英汉双解大词典》Their actions amount to a breach of contract.他们的行为已属违反合同。《牛津词典》
The congressman was accused of a breach of secrecy rules.这个国会议员被指控违反保密条例。《柯林斯英汉双解大词典》
短语
a breach of the contract 违反合同 ; 违约a breach of propriety 有失分寸
a breach of etiquette 失礼行为
